Neighborhood

Situated about five miles west of Downtown Boston, Commonwealth boasts a vibrant atmosphere with charming brick buildings, local shops, delectable restaurants, numerous entertainment options, lush parks and playgrounds, and a diverse population. Commonwealth is convenient to several renowned attractions, including the John Fitzgerald Kennedy National Historic Site, Coolidge Corner Theatre, Brookline Booksmith, and Brighton Music Hall.

Commonwealth residents also enjoy quick access to Boston College, making the area especially popular among the institution’s students, faculty, and staff. A host of T stops strewn along Commonwealth Avenue provide easy commutes and travels to Greater Boston as well as convenience to an array of metropolitan amenities.
